16. Catalysis for Lean NOx Reduction - Aspects of Catalyst Synthesis and Surface Acidity
Abstract : From both economic and environmental perspectives it is desirable to reduce the consumption of fossil fuels. One route to increase the fuel efficiency for vehicles is operation in oxygen excess. However, a major problem with this technique is the lean environment, which obstructs catalytic reduction of nitrogen oxides (NOx) to harmless nitrogen. READ MORE

19. Synthesis of 11C-labelled Alkyl Iodides : Using Non-thermal Plasma and Palladium-mediated Carbonylation Methods
Abstract : Compounds labelled with 11C (β+, t1/2 = 20.4 min) are used in positron emission tomography (PET), which is a quantitative non-invasive molecular imaging technique. It utilizes computerized reconstruction methods to produce time-resolved images of the radioactivity distribution in living subjects. READ MORE
